FiveTech Support Forums

FiveWin / Harbour / xBase community
Board index FiveWin para Harbour/xHarbour FWH 14.09 Y SQLRDD (de xHarbour)
Posts: 1279
Joined: Mon Feb 06, 2006 04:28 PM
Re: FWH 14.09 Y SQLRDD (de xHarbour)
Posted: Wed Oct 29, 2014 03:40 PM
carlos vargas wrote:como les comento, las dos ocaciones que ha presentado gpf sqlrdd son.

1.-version incorrecta del libmysql.dll
2.-nombre de archivo en apertura.

por favor identifica donde esta el error, antes de la conexion, despues de la conexion, antes d ela apertura, o despues de la apertura de tablas.

salu2
carlos vargas


Carlos

Estoy compilando la aplicaci贸n en el mismo directorio, con los mismos archivos y libs, lo unico que hago es reemplazar fwh14.08 por fwh14.09 y me da el error, con fwh14.08 anda de maravillas.

El error se produce al intentar conectar, antes de abrir tablas y de cualquier otra cosa, al llamar la funci贸n de conexi贸n de sqlrdd SR_AddConnection

modifique el codigo as铆:
MsgInfo( '01')
SR_AddConnection . . . . . . .
MsgInfo( '02')

y me despliega el mensaje '01 y luego me da el error de windows...

Antonio, esta lib por desgracia, se distribuye sin el c贸digo fuente, de manera que si bien tengo la lib, no tengo los fuentes de esta funci贸n.
Saludos/Regards,

Jos茅 Murugosa

"Los errores en programaci贸n, siempre est谩n entre la silla, el teclado y la IA!!"
Posts: 1789
Joined: Tue Oct 11, 2005 05:01 PM
Re: FWH 14.09 Y SQLRDD (de xHarbour)
Posted: Wed Oct 29, 2014 04:46 PM

por favor , agrega directamente el errsysw.prg
prueba y comenta.

salu2
carlos vargas

Salu2

Carlos Vargas

Desde Managua, Nicaragua (CA)
Posts: 1789
Joined: Tue Oct 11, 2005 05:01 PM
Re: FWH 14.09 Y SQLRDD (de xHarbour)
Posted: Wed Oct 29, 2014 04:55 PM
tambien, agrega esto a uno de tus prg.
Code (fw): Select all Collapse
#pragma BEGINDUMP
#include <windows.h>
#include <hbapi.h>

HB_FUNC( NEXTMEM ) // --> nHardwareMemory
{
聽 聽MEMORYSTATUSEX mst;

聽 聽memset( &mst, 0, sizeof( MEMORYSTATUSEX ) );
聽 聽mst.dwLength = sizeof( MEMORYSTATUSEX );

聽 聽GlobalMemoryStatusEx( &mst );

聽 聽hb_retnll( mst.ullTotalPhys );
}

HB_FUNC( NAVAILMEM ) // --> nHardwareMemory
{
聽 聽MEMORYSTATUSEX mst;

聽 聽memset( &mst, 0, sizeof( MEMORYSTATUSEX ) );
聽 聽mst.dwLength = sizeof( MEMORYSTATUSEX );

聽 聽GlobalMemoryStatusEx( &mst );

聽 聽hb_retnll( mst.ullAvailPhys );
}
#pragma ENDDUMP
Salu2

Carlos Vargas

Desde Managua, Nicaragua (CA)
Posts: 1279
Joined: Mon Feb 06, 2006 04:28 PM
Re: FWH 14.09 Y SQLRDD (de xHarbour) - Solucionado
Posted: Thu Oct 30, 2014 10:06 AM

Finalmente, pude resolver el problema.

Tal cual me dijeron, era un tema con la versi贸n de la libmysql.lib, pero bueno.. a veces lo obvio no lo es tanto, el error se debi贸 a que cuando modifiqu茅 el batch de compilaci贸n para agregar la nueva lib shell32 y una mas que deseaba agregar, y en el proceso de reordenar las libs en el batch haciendo pruebas....... equivoqu茅 la variable de entorno del directorio de la libmysql, y en lugar de ir a la xharbour\lib\libmysql.lib dirig铆 el batch a fwh\lib\libmysql.lib, como en ambos directorios existe una lib con el mismo nombre, no me salt贸 error, pero al compilar naturalmente y tal como me lo dijeron, produjo errores.

Quisiera agradecer mucho a: Carlos Vargas, Joao Santos, hmpaquito y Antonio por haber respondido a mis post y haberme ayudado, lamento robarles de su tiempo.

Todo ahora ha vuelto a su cauce normal y es gracias a vuestra contribuci贸n.

Muchas Gracias!!

Saludos/Regards,

Jos茅 Murugosa

"Los errores en programaci贸n, siempre est谩n entre la silla, el teclado y la IA!!"

Continue the discussion